Auto Assign
The ability to Auto Assign users using this feature is a great way to streamline your project intake process. However, certain guidelines must be followed and understood to archive the desired results.
To further streamline this process you can use Account Teams as part of the project creation process. Also, ensure that all users have a Default Service assigned in their employee record, as this will be what you can auto assign them to without much effort, but if a user needs to be assigned to multiple services within a schedule, then you will have to add those services manually in the team section.
NOTE: Never leave an assignment (service) with 0 hours allocated, as this process will remove that assignment all altogether. It assumes no work is being performed if there are no hours allocated.
Approved Estimate vs. No Estimate
This could also be compared to as Agency vs. MarCom. Meaning an Agency will always want an estimate in place before work begins. Where some MarComs do not track this level of detail and simply work by the schedule's assignments only.
Approved Estimate(s)
The system will populate your schedule based on what is in all approved estimates. Meaning, if you have a change order for more or less hours for an assignment, it will be taken into account when you Auto Assign.
No Estimate
If you do not have an estimate for the project, then you can still use the auto assign button from the team sections. However, this will keep the assignments as they are, and simply add a person with a matching service.
Button Locations
While there are three locations for the auto assign button, they all do exactly the same thing. The reason for the button being accessible in multiple locations is to allow flexibility in your process. For example, you may have one user who can approve estimates, but cannot access the project schedule. Another user can access the project schedule and not estimates, yet this person needs to be able to use the auto assign feature and can access this button from a location they have access to.
Budget > Estimates
NOTE: This button only appears here if you have an approved estimate. However, it's recommend that you use the auto assign button from the team sections so you can manage which users are connected to which services.
Setup > Team
Schedule > Project Settings
Pressing the Auto Assign button
The following process will occur when pressed and have approved estimate(s):
1. It will wipe out all Assignments already in the Schedule.
2. It will the repopulate the assignments to match the services and hours across ALL approved estimates.
3. It then looks to see what services each person in your team has, and then assigns that person to the service in your schedule.
In short, if your schedule and estimate always match (Pull From Schedule), then you wont see any differences other than if you have multiple people with the same service in the Team, at which point the assignment will get split evenly amongst the same service team members.
The following process will occur when pressed and have no estimates:
1. The system reviews the schedule for assigned services.
2. Then, the Team is reviewed to see which users have which services.
3. Any user with a matching service in the schedule are then assigned.
If you have multiple team members with the same service, then the hours get divided up among those users, and are assigned equally of the original total.
Example
For this example, we will auto assign a user to the Account Management service.
Here the Schedule is all ready to go. All assignments are in place with hours allocated. This was then pulled into the estimate, and the estimate was approved. Now we are ready to auto assign.
Viewing the Team section, we assign service(s) to our team members (if not already populated with their Default Service).
Click the Auto Assign button.
Going back to the schedule, we can now see the results.
Now the Initials of the employee populate where the service name was (yet the service is still assigned).
Also, notice how it leaves the assignments without a matching employee and service as is. This allows you to add people to those assignments as needed.
What about when things change?
This feature is quite flexible in that you can change who is assigned to what service in the Team section, and being able to click Auto Assign at anytime to reassign the entire schedule. Keep in mind that if you made changes elsewhere, such as Traffic, then those changes will be reverted back to the state of this feature.
Speak internally with your peers to see if this feature will work with your process, and also determine who and when this feature is to be used.
